The characteristics of high-order harmonic generation (HHG) driven by 5 fs laser pulses interacting with argon under tightly focused geometry are investigated in this paper. By carefully optimizing parameters like dispersion, gas pressure and gas cell position, the enhanced HHG with nearly one order of magnitude in a range of 60-73 eV is observed. Based on single atom approximation and Maxwell propagation equations, numerical simulation is conducted to compare with the experimental characterization with proper parameter. It is proved that the phase-matching plays a crucial role in this phenomenon showing that the theoretical results are in agreement with the experimental results.
